About the Author

D. Jeanene Watson is a Christian who gave her heart to Jesus at an early age. She is active in church work. For more than ten years she has served as a sponsor of a church organization that trains girls in every aspect of Christian service, with special emphasis upon the work of missionaries. For four years, Jeanene served as coordinator of the program. D. Jeanene Watson has a graduate degree in communications from Webster College in St. Louis. Her undergraduate degree is a B. A. from Harris State College, Missouri. At present she teaches remedial reading to elementary children. She has also taught mathematics on the high school level.

This book tells about the joys and struggles of Mother Teresa. It tells about her childhood, how she announced she wanted to be a nun, and about the children of India. She sets up a hospital for injured people, visits lepars and more. This book tells of how Mother Teresa lived, and what she sacrificed. This book is awesome and I recommend it to anyone.
